Anesthesiologist College Requirements

An anesthesiologist is a medical doctor with a specialty degree in anesthesiology. They work alongside surgeons and other physicians, administering medications in order to anesthetize the patient to pain during operations and other medical procedures. In addition to administering the anesthetic, the doctor monitors the vital functions of the patient.


History


An anesthesiologist must receive his bachelor's degree in a pre-medical program from an accredited university or college before being considered for medical school. Courses during this program will focus on scientific study and include core classes in biology, chemistry, physics, physiology, anatomy and mathematics.


Considerations








Once you complete your undergraduate coursework, you need to take the MCAT, or Medical College Admissions Test. You will apply to medical schools after taking this examination in order to continue with your college requirements for a specialty in anesthesiology.


Time Frame


After college, the anesthesiologist will need to complete four years of medical school. During the medical school program, different areas of medicine will be covered in the courses. Classes required by most medical schools include pathology, immunology, anatomy, physiology, cellular basis of medicine, genetics, medical ethics and molecular biology. Both classroom and clinical training are required to complete the medical school program.


Features


After medical school and a year of serving as an intern, the anesthesiologist will start his residency program and take courses that deal with this specialty. Classes will focus on anesthetics, cardiology, surgery and pharmacology. After the residency is complete, the anesthesiologist will still need to take continuing education courses in related medical fields.

You can also take college courses to earn a degree to become a nurse anesthesiologist. This master's degree program will give the nurse the ability to administer anesthesia in a medical setting. The graduate program takes two to three years and requires that the nurse hold a bachelor's degree and be licensed as a registered nurse.
